Essential Components and Their Role
At its heart, the Hyper Tough tire inflator typically comprises a powerful motor, an air hose, a nozzle that attaches to the tire valve, and a pressure gauge. The motor compresses ambient air, pushing it through the hose and into the tire. The gauge provides real-time feedback on the tire pressure, a crucial element often overlooked in simpler devices. Understanding this principle is fundamental to appreciating its utility.
Its power source is usually a 12V adapter that plugs into a vehicle's cigarette lighter or accessory port. This makes it a versatile tool for cars, SUVs, and trucks, offering a practical alternative to station air pumps. Key Features to Look For
When looking at Hyper Tough tire inflator reviews, pay close attention to a few critical features. First, the speed at which it inflates a tire is important; a unit that takes an excessive amount of time can be frustrating. Second, the accuracy and readability of its pressure gauge are paramount. Some gauges can be off by several PSI, leading to incorrect inflation.
Another significant feature is the length of the power cord and the air hose. A cord that's too short can make it difficult to reach all four tires, especially on larger vehicles. The durability of the materials used, particularly the air hose and the nozzle, also speaks to the product's longevity.
Consider the noise level. While most inflators are loud, some are significantly more so than others. Finally, look for any built-in safety features, such as automatic shut-off at a set pressure, though this is less common on entry-level models.

Performance Considerations
In terms of performance, the Hyper Tough inflator generally performs as expected for its price point. It can typically inflate a standard car tire from 20 PSI to 32 PSI in a few minutes. This is usually sufficient for topping off tires or recovering from minor pressure loss.
However, it's not designed for rapid, high-volume inflation. If you were dealing with a situation requiring significant air, like airing up large off-road tires or a trailer, you might need a more robust, higher-CFM (cubic feet per minute) air compressor, rather than a portable 12V inflator. Common Issues and Maintenance for Your Inflator
Even reliable tools can encounter issues. One common problem with portable tire inflators is overheating, especially during extended use. If you notice a burning smell or the unit stops working, it's likely overheated. Allow it to cool down completely before attempting to use it again. This mechanism protects the motor from permanent damage.
Another frequent complaint is the durability of the power cord or the air hose. These can fray or crack over time, particularly if they are frequently bent or stored improperly. Regular inspection of these components can help prevent sudden failures.
Troubleshooting Common Problems
If the inflator suddenly stops working, first check the power source. Ensure the 12V adapter is securely plugged into a functional accessory port. Sometimes, a blown fuse in the adapter plug can be the culprit; fuses are typically inexpensive and easy to replace.
If the gauge seems inaccurate, try comparing its reading with a known-good manual gauge. If discrepancies persist, the gauge itself might need calibration or replacement, though this is often not cost-effective on lower-end models. Inspect the rubber seal on the air hose connection before each use to ensure a tight fit and prevent air leaks.
A secure connection at the tire valve is essential for efficient inflation.
When the pump runs but no air seems to be entering the tire, check the connection at the valve stem. Ensure the nozzle is screwed on tightly and that the valve itself is functioning correctly (i.e., not stuck open or closed).
Maintenance for Longevity
To ensure your Hyper Tough tire inflator lasts, proper maintenance is key. After each use, wipe down the exterior with a clean cloth. Store the power cord and air hose neatly, avoiding sharp bends or kinks that can lead to damage. A dedicated storage bag or compartment can be very helpful.
Keep the inflator in a dry place, away from extreme temperatures, as these can degrade plastic components and internal electronics. Periodically, check the air filter if your model has one accessible; a clogged filter can reduce performance.
Regularly checking your tire pressure with any gauge, including the one on your inflator, and topping them off as needed is preventative maintenance for your vehicle that also helps you stay familiar with your inflator's condition.
Never leave a running inflator unattended, as it can overheat or overinflate a tire if not monitored closely.
